    Yes and no. It's called AMP (figure that one out jks) and it's not exactly XMP. You can enable it but usually you don't get the exact same speeds as XMP with an Intel chip. For example when I enabled AMP I only went from 2133 MHz up to 2400MHz. Manually I'm now up to 2933 MHZ.

    AMD is working on BIOS updates to get AMP and XMP synced up. No guarantees though that the max advertised XMP speeds will line up to the AMP speeds, I think we could see some AMP specific Ram coming out fairly soon. I just felt the need to upgrade now because the Ram was the bottleneck in my system at 2133 MHz. At 2933 Mhz I'm seeing 10-20% improvement in frame rates.

    Just to reiterate from early though, AMD is having memory issues in general. If your chips aren't made from certain Samsung batches good luck running it on an AMD4 board. I only went off the wall with this Ram after doing a ton of research to find RGB Ram that used B2 binned Samsung Ram chips, whatever that means.

    I'm not sure what the B2 means, but binned chips are usually how well they do. For instance, an Intel chip that bins poorly may be labeled an i3 or i5, while a good one will become an i7.

    I don't really use my rig for gaming, so my DDR3 ram is 1866 I believe. My storage is probably the bottleneck for what I use it for.

    I think memory chips are binned by revision kind of how CPUs have stepping. Over time the manufacturer changes there process for the exact same chip construction. Memory is apparently binned that way as well as binned by speed from what I understand. One set of identical specification Ram may very well be running a differently manufactured chip, which is usually not a problem except with Ryzen apparently. It only likes certain Ram chips. From what I've read this was a problem too when Intel came out with the Core2 chips. New designs don't always behave the same as the specs the previous Ram was built for.
